Filtering out auto-generated methods (getter/setter/add/remove/.etc) returned by Type.GetMethods()

Solution

typeof(MyType)
    .GetMethods(BindingFlags.Instance | BindingFlags.Static | BindingFlags.Public | BindingFlags.NonPublic)
    .Where(m => !m.IsSpecialName)

Problem

I use `Type.GetMethods(BindingFlags.Instance | BindingFlags.Static | BindingFlags.Public | BindingFlags.NonPublic)` to retrieve an array of methods for a given type. The problem is the returned `MethodInfo` could include methods that are generated by the compiler which I don't want. For example: property `bool Enabled { get; }` will get `bool get_Enabled()` event `SomethingChanged` will get `add_SomethingChanged(EventHandler)` and `remove_SomethingChanged(EventHandler)` I can probably add some filter logic to get rid of them which could potentially get very complicated. I want to know if there is something else I can do, such as with `BindingFlags` settings, to retrieve only user defined methods?
